Abstract
The propeller blade forces are replaced by doublet and quadrupole distributions for the acceleration potential. An essential step in the solution is the derivation of a near-field and a far-field formula for the pressure due to a point force in arbitrary motion within a uniformly moving acoustic medium. The discrete frequency spectrum and the three-dimensional directionality of the noise radiated from a propeller with angular inflow are obtained by a conventional Fourier series expansion of the signature. The final analytical formulas can be evaluated with simple calculation.
